When should I stay at a B&B in Caldwell?
When you’re planning your getaway to Caldwell,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 68°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 35°F. The snowiest months in Caldwell are January, December, February, and March, with each month seeing an average of 5 inches of snowfall.
What is there to do in Caldwell?
Spend some time exploring Greenbrier River and Greenbrier State Forest if you’re hoping to see some of the area’s natural features. Greenbrier Valley Theatre and Lost World Caverns are also some sites to visit if you want to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Caldwell?
Mapping out your trip in and around Caldwell is easy with these transportation options. Fly into Lewisburg, WV (LWB-Greenbrier Valley), which is located 5.3 mi (8.5 km) from the city center. You can also search for flights into Hot Springs, VA (HSP-Ingalls Field), which is 32.8 mi (52.7 km) away. If you’d like to explore around the area, you may want a rental car for your journey.
